ABOUT US: The Live4Evan Organization was formed out of a desire to recognize and support the critical relationship between a child and their loved ones. We believe that there is no greater gift to be given than a parent’s love to a child. We understand the importance of staying by a child’s side without having to worry about the additional burdens that life can place on us. And so, our organization works tirelessly to provide financial and emotional support to families by providing them with temporary housing while their child receives congenital cardiac treatment.
The Falmouth Road Race has been a crucial fundraiser for Live4Evan for the past 8 years. Over this time, the Live4Evan team members have collectively raised over $720,000. Thanks in large part to these efforts, Live4Evan is currently providing SEVEN patient-family apartments for families traveling to Boston for pediatric cardiac care. These apartments are next to Boston Children's Hospital and offer calm and comfort in the midst of such a difficult time. The close proximity to the hospital ensures that caretakers can be at their loved ones bedside in a moment's notice. The need for patient-family housing is critical and Live4Evan is committed to increasing our apartment portfolio in order to help additional families.
OUR STORY: Live4Evan was founded in memory of Evan Girardi, who passed away his senior year of college from a heart arrhythmia. Evan was born with a congenital heart defect (CHD) known as Corrected L-Transposition of the Great Arteries. Despite his heart condition, Evan lived his life to the fullest. Rather than allow Evan’s passing to put an end to the life and legacy that Evan had built, his friends and family formed Live4Evan to serve as a testament to the power of relationships and the importance of having loved ones by your side.
